#0260c6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0260c6 is composed of 0.8% red, 37.6% green and 77.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99% cyan, 51.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 211.2 degrees, a saturation of 98% and a lightness of 39.2%. #0260c6 color hex could be obtained by blending #04c0ff with #00008d.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

Shades and Tints of #0260c6
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000204 is the darkest color, while #eff7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0260c6
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5e646a is the less saturated color, while #0260c6 is the most saturated one.
